将阿里云的Linux服务改成可视化系统服务?

服务器

结论:将阿里云的Linux服务改成可视化系统服务是可行的,但需要根据实际需求权衡利弊。可以通过安装图形化桌面环境、使用远程桌面工具或选择更贴近需求的云服务产品来实现。


1. 明确需求:为什么需要可视化?

在决定是否将阿里云的Linux服务改成可视化系统服务之前,首先要明确需求:

  • 是否需要图形界面进行复杂的管理任务?
  • 是否有特定的应用程序或工具只能在图形界面下运行?
  • 是否希望通过可视化操作降低技术门槛?

如果答案是肯定的,那么可以考虑将现有的Linux服务器配置为支持图形化操作的环境。


2. 实现方式:如何将Linux服务改成可视化系统服务?

以下是几种常见的实现方式:

  • 安装图形化桌面环境
    可以通过安装桌面环境(如 GNOME、KDE 或 XFCE)将 Linux 服务器变成带有图形界面的系统。例如:

    • 使用 yumapt 安装桌面环境:
      sudo yum groupinstall "Server with GUI"  # CentOS/RedHat
      sudo apt install ubuntu-desktop          # Ubuntu
    • 配置完成后,可以通过 VNC 或远程桌面工具访问图形界面。
  • 使用远程桌面工具
    如果不想完全更改服务器的运行模式,可以选择安装远程桌面工具(如 X2Go、TigerVNC 或 TeamViewer)。这些工具允许你在本地设备上通过网络访问服务器的图形界面。

    • 示例命令(安装 TigerVNC):
      sudo apt install tigervnc-standalone-server
  • 选择更贴近需求的云服务产品
    如果仅是为了简化操作流程,而不一定需要完整的图形界面,可以考虑阿里云提供的其他产品,例如:

    • 云桌面:阿里云的“无影云桌面”提供了完整的图形化操作体验,适合需要频繁使用图形界面的场景。
    • 容器服务:通过 Docker 容器运行图形化应用程序,既保留了灵活性,又避免了传统虚拟机的资源开销。

3. 优缺点分析

  • 优点

    • 降低操作门槛:对于不熟悉命令行操作的用户来说,图形界面更加直观易用。
    • 支持复杂任务:某些应用程序(如数据分析工具、图像处理软件)更适合在图形界面下运行。
    • 提高工作效率:通过拖拽文件、多窗口操作等方式,可以显著提升工作效率。
  • 缺点

    • 资源消耗增加:图形界面和远程桌面工具会占用更多的 CPU 和内存资源,可能影响服务器性能。
    • 安全性下降:开放远程桌面端口可能会带来额外的安全风险,需确保防火墙和权限设置正确。
    • 复杂性上升:配置和维护图形化环境可能比纯命令行操作更加复杂。

4. 推荐方案

根据实际需求,以下是一些推荐方案:

  • 如果只是为了偶尔查看文件或运行简单图形化工具,建议使用 SFTP 工具(如 FileZilla) 或者 SSH + tmux 来完成大部分任务,尽量减少对图形界面的依赖。
  • 如果确实需要长期使用图形界面,可以选择 阿里云无影云桌面,这是一种专门设计的云服务,能够提供流畅的图形化操作体验,同时具备高安全性和弹性扩展能力。
  • 如果只是临时需求,可以尝试在现有服务器上安装轻量级桌面环境(如 XFCE),并通过 VNC 访问。

5. 总结

将阿里云的Linux服务改成可视化系统服务是一个需要权衡的技术决策。虽然图形界面能带来更直观的操作体验,但也可能增加资源消耗和安全风险。因此,建议优先评估需求,选择最合适的解决方案。如果仅需少量图形化功能,可以借助远程桌面工具或轻量级桌面环境;如果需求较高,则推荐直接使用阿里云的云桌面产品。

未经允许不得转载:CDNK博客 » 将阿里云的Linux服务改成可视化系统服务?